What the terms actually say

Data Sharing

We may share personal data or other information that we collect from you... with our advertising partners and other third-party advertising companies globally for the purpose of enabling interest-based content and/or targeted advertising

The company shares your personal data and browsing information with global third-party advertisers for targeted profiling.

Data Security

we make no assurances about our ability to prevent such loss, misuse, to you or any third party arising out of any such loss, misuse, or alteration.

The company disclaims all liability for data breaches or security failures, leaving users without recourse.

Changes to the Privacy Policy

If we decide to change our privacy policy, we will post the changes here.

The company reserves the right to modify terms without providing direct notice to users.

OPT-OUT OF YOUR DATA PROCESSING

If you do not want you to be processed by a programmatic platform, click here, and we will make sure the information is deleted.

The company provides a clear, one-click mechanism to opt-out and request data deletion.

Your Data Protection Rights

If you wish to access, correct, update, or request the deletion of your personal information, you can do so at any time by contacting us

Users have explicit rights to access, correct, or delete their personal data upon request.
